MD simulation trajectory and related files for POPC bilayer (GAFFlipid, Gromacs 4.5)
<p>Equilibrated POPC lipid bilayer simulation ran with Gromacs 4.5, GAFFlipid force field (http://dx.doi.org/10.1039/C2SM26007G), 30ns, T=303K, 126 POPC molecules, 3948 water molecules. This data is ran for the nmrlipids.blospot.fi project. More details from nmrlipids.blospot.fi and https://github.com/NMRLipids/nmrlipids.blogspot.fi. If data is used, please cite nmrlipids.blogspot.fi project and the original publication of the parameters: Dickson et al. Soft Matter, 2012,8, 9617-9627 http://dx.doi.org/10.1039/C2SM26007G.</p>

MD simulations of the Sec61/TRAP/ribosome complex and various subcomplexes with CHARMM36 force field
<p>Simulation data for the Sec61/TRAP/ribosome complex and its subcomplexes (TRAP alone, Sec61 alone, as well as Sec61 with TRAP) embedded in an ER membrane mimic. Simulations are performed using GROMACS and with the all-atom CHARMM family of force fields. The uploaded trajectories (xtc) contain the coordinates stored every 2 ns of the 2-µs-long simulations. The output energy files (edr), run input files (tpr), and the continue points (cpt) at 2 µs are provided. </p> <p>This upload also contains data for the Sec61/TRAP/ribosome complex simulated in a POPC bicelle. This simulation is 1 µs long and the coordinates are stored every 1 ns.</p> <p>All required input files are also provided to regenerate the run input file: initial structures (gro), index files (ndx), topologies (top and itp), and the simulation parameter file (mdp). Details of the setup, simulation, and analysis of the systems is available in the preprint:</p> <p>https://doi.org/10.1101/2022.09.30.510141</p> <p> </p>
